Ming is planning a trip to Western Samoa. The exchange rate for money is 6 Tala for $2. How many Tala would she get if she exchanged $30?

Answer:

90.

Step-by-step explanation:

6 Tala = 2$ so 3 Tala = 1$

So , 30$ = 30 x 3 = 90 Tala.
